Cationic detergents are surface-active agents with a positively charged hydrophilic head, making them effective in binding to negatively charged surfaces, including dirt and bacteria. This unique property allows them to function effectively in disinfection and cleaning processes.
One prominent example of a cationic detergent is benzalkonium chloride. Used frequently in healthcare settings, it is known for its germicidal properties and is effective against a wide range of pathogens.
Cationic detergents offer several advantages, including high efficiency in dirt removal, compatibility with various surfaces, and antibacterial properties. These qualities make them valuable in industries like healthcare and hospitality.
According to a study published in the Journal of Clinical Microbiology, products containing cationic detergents reduced microbial counts by up to 99% when used on surfaces in clinical settings.
In a hospital setting, benzalkonium chloride is utilized to disinfect operating rooms. Its ability to eliminate bacteria and viruses effectively contributes to maintaining hygiene standards, reducing infection rates significantly.
While generally safe, cationic detergents can cause skin irritation and should be handled with care. Protective measures, such as gloves, are recommended during usage.

Cationic detergents are positively charged, making them effective against bacteria, while anionic detergents are negatively charged and generally more effective in removing dirt and grease.
Many manufacturers are focusing on creating biodegradable and environmentally friendly cationic detergents to reduce chemical impacts on ecosystems.
Cationic detergents, like benzalkonium chloride, play a crucial role in various applications from healthcare to textiles. With their unique antibacterial properties and efficiency, they are an essential component in modern cleaning solutions.
